Phillips County Property Taxes (Kansas)

Phillips County Treasurers and Tax Collectors are responsible for the collection of tax revenue through collecting property taxes in Phillips County, KS. The Office of the Treasurer and Tax Collector maintains current data on every parcel in the district, as well as a number of other tax payment records. These Phillips County public tax records include property tax assessments, defaults on property taxes, and property valuations. The Treasurer and Tax Collector may also maintain information on local tax payments, property auctions, and a property's prior liens or foreclosures. Phillips County Treasurers and Tax Collectors provide online databases to access tax payment records.

Phillips County Assessors evaluate the value of properties and parcels in their Phillips County, Kansas in order to determine property taxes. The Assessor's Office maintains current data on every parcel in the district, including records on Phillips County property tax assessments, property valuations, and comparable property values, as well as the value of all the property in Phillips County. Assessors provide online appeals forms to challenge Phillips County property tax assessments. Phillips County Tax Assessors make their property tax records available to the public online.
